Pension suspension policy for retired civil servants



Date Context Summary of development Action
4/97 AUD Director of Audit conducted a value-for-money audit on the implementation of policies on the prevention of double housing benefits and the suspension of pensions for retired civil servants in publicly-funded organizations. [Report No. 28 (no softcopy)]
6/97 PAC PAC considered in detail the report of the Director of Audit on the implementation of policies on the prevention of double housing benefits and the suspension of pensions for retired civil servants in publicly-funded organizations, and tabled its report at the Council meeting on 11.6.97.     12.11.03 CQ Hon Emily LAU raised a question on the Chief Executive's (CE) exercise of discretionary power on continued payment of pensions to civil servants or judicial officers during reappointment to public service. [Hansard "page 69"]
    17.11.03 PS The Panel discussed with the Administration on the pension suspension policy applicable to retired civil servants who were re-appointed to the public service or appointed to service in subvented organizations determined to be public service for the purpose of pension suspension under the pensions legislation. [Paper]

    The Panel passed a motion moved by Hon LEE Cheuk-yan calling on the Government to review immediately the existing arrangement whereby civil servants appointed as Principal Officials under the Accountability System were still entitled to receive their pensions during their tenure as Principal Officials. [Minutes "page 11"]

    In response to the motion, the Civil Service Bureau forwarded members' request to CE's office for consideration. The CE's Office advised that the arrangement had been designed for Principal Officials serving under the Accountability System. The arrangement was endorsed by the Finance Committee of LegCo. The CE's Office considered the arrangement appropriate and did not propose to make any changes. [Follow-up paper]

    At some members' request, the Administration provided the breakdown of cases involving short-term/part-time appointments of retired civil servants to Government and gazetted subvented organizations from 1.11.00 to 31.10.03 after the meeting. [Follow-up paper]

    26.11.03 CM At the meeting when Members debated on the motion moved by Hon Fred LI on the credibility of Equal Opportunity Commission (EOC), some Members expressed grave concern that the discretion exercised by the Chief Executive on continued payment of pension to Mr Michael WONG during his appointment as the chairperson of EOC had enable Mr WONG to enjoy double benefits, i.e. receiving his pension and the remuneration as the chairperson of EOC at the same time.
